Output 90090113f7d72a750941820fe9b449418df100ee7d886496087d00ce39d56316:5

value
4977296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d2ce696180e9318f4f212810b5430842dc12f52 OP_EQUAL
address
3QmgfqLBz9b8CbSzzzEPsohsubg2zoxTDX
transaction
90090113f7d72a750941820fe9b449418df100ee7d886496087d00ce39d56316
spent
true